    WADE-8210-H110 1 Introduction WADE-8210-H110 based on the Intel® Core™ Processor which offers 14nm process technology with energy efficient architecture. WADE-8210-H110 adopts two DDR4 S0-DIMM sockets and supports up to 16GB memory. Desktop solution is still popular in the market of DVR and Factory Automation which can fulfill most of these applications; therefore, with high performance and high-end specifications, WADE-8210-H110 is our first generation Skylake / Kabylake -S chip architecture on Mini-ITX product line.

    Intel® H110 Chipset (Intel® GL82H110 PCH) 6.2 Main Memory WADE-8210-H110 provides 2 x SO-DIMM sockets which supports DDR4 non-ECC memory. The maximum memory can be up to 16GB. Memory clock and related settings can be detected by BIOS via SPD interface.

    6.3.1 Chipset Component Driver WADE-8210-H110 is based on Intel® H110 chipset and desktop processors including Core™ i7 / i5 / i3 sku . It‘s a new chipset that some old operating systems might not be able to recognize. To overcome this compatibility issue, for Windows Operating Systems such as Windows 8, please install its INF before any of other Drivers are installed.
